Agency Name: Indian River County Sheriffs Offfice <br /> SRT 8. VOCA MATCH BUDGET <br /> Program Match: The Final Program Guidelines require that all proposals provide a 20% match of the total VOCA <br /> project. Total VOCA Project is defined as the VOCA Budget Request plus the Program Match. Match funds are <br /> subject to the same restrictions that govern VOCA grant funds, i.e., the source of program match must be a VOCA- <br /> allowable expenditure. <br /> To determine the amount of match required by the Final Program Guidelines for the proposed VOCA project, <br /> divide the total amount of the VOCA Budget Request by four. The result is the amount of the program match. <br /> For example, if the VOCA Budget Request is $30,000, then divide$30,000 by four which equals $7,500. In this <br /> case, the required match is$7,500 which equals 20% of the total VOCA project. The following further illustrates <br /> the program match requirement: <br /> $30,000 VOCA Budget Request <br /> +7,500 Required Program Match ($7,500 equals 20% of the total VOCA Project) <br /> $37,500 Total VOCA Project <br /> Allowable match funds may include, but are not limited to, volunteer, staff salaries, rent, equipment, operating_ <br /> costs, etc. Federal funds from other sources cannot be used for VOCA match. Match used for the VOCA project <br /> cannot be used as match for any other grant. Do not over report match, i.e., do not provide match in excess of 20% <br /> of the total VOCA project. Match may be provided as either cash or in-kind or a combination of cash and in-kind as <br /> follows: <br /> Cash Match: A cash match is any cost component that is included in the agency's overall budget as it applies <br /> to the provision of direct services for victims of crime, i.e., staff providing direct victim services, travel related to <br /> .. the delivery of direct victim services, rent paid by the agency for the portion of the program providing direct <br /> victim services, etc. If the agency pays for the expense, then it may be used as a cash match. <br /> In-Kind Match: An in-kind match includes donated items or services that benefit the program but which do not <br /> have a dollar value assigned for budgeted purposes. For example, programs may use volunteer hours as <br /> match. The value placed on donated services must be consistent with the rate of compensation paid for <br /> similar work in the applicant agency. If the required skills are not found in the applicant agency, the rate of <br /> compensation must be consistent with the labor market. Programs may use items donated by other programs <br /> or individuals as in-kind match, i.e., rent and utilities used for the provision of direct services to victims and <br /> donated by another source outside the agency. <br /> The Program match section is an itemized description by budget category of proposed matching contributions. The <br /> budget categories are personnel, contractual services, equipment and operating expenses. Provide a detailed <br /> (itemized) list and a budget narrative for each budgeted category. Indicate the funding source and indicate if it is a <br /> cash or in-kind match. Do not over report required match. Unless otherwise approved by the OAG, reported match <br /> must be consistent with the monthly reimbursement request. <br /> Match Narrative: Describe in detail the type of Match, whether cash or in-kind, the budget category, etc. Submit the <br /> same detailed information for match as provided for VOCA funded items. If match is in the personnel category for <br /> paid staff complete the table below(attach additional page(s) if needed) and provide the total salary and benefits <br /> and percentage.
